Scope1.1 This guide covers the measurement of outdoor sounddue to a fixed sound sour
7、ce such as a siren, stationary pump,power plant, or music amphitheater. Procedures characterizethe location, sound level, spectral content, and temporalcharacteristics of that sound source at the time of measurement.Users should be aware that wind and temperature gradients cancause significant varia
8、tions in sound levels beyond 300 m(1000 ft). With appropriate caution, the use of measurementsresulting from this guide include but are not limited to:1.1.1 Assessing compliance with applicable regulations,1.1.2 Monitoring the effectiveness of a noise reduction plan,1.1.3 Verifying the effectiveness
9、 of measures for mitigationof noise impact,1.1.4 Validating sound prediction models, and1.1.5 Obtaining source data for use in sound predictionmodels.1.2 This guide may be used according to Guide E 1779 andspecified in the measurement plan.1.2.1 This guide can also be used to conduct measurementswit
10、hout a plan provided an operator/observer whose qualifica-tions are satisfactory to both the performing organization andthe user of the results is present at all times during themeasurements and who complies with the applicable require-ments of this guide, including record keeping.1.3 This standard

Significance and Use4.1 Situations for which outdoor sound level data arerequired inclu
20、de, but are not limited to, comparison of soundlevels with criteria or regulatory limits.4.2 This guide provides information to (1) measure outdoorsound level in the vicinity of outdoor fixed noise sources, and(2) document other observations necessary for the measure-ments. This guide provides a sta
21、ndard procedure for a trainedacoustical professional that will produce results and documen-tation which are consistent with the purposes cited in 1.1.1-1.1.5.4.3 These sound measurements should be performed by orunder the direction of a person experienced in the measurementand analysis of outdoor so
22、und, and who is familiar with the useof the required equipment and techniques.4.4 This guide can be used by individuals, regulatoryagencies, or others as a measurement guide to collect data onthe sound level received from a fixed source within theconstraints cited in 8.1 and Appendix X2.4.5 This gui
23、de can be used to establish compliance ornoncompliance at the time, distance, and conditions duringwhich the data were obtained. However, this guide is only ameasurement procedure and does not address the problem ofprojecting the acquired data outside those conditions, othertimes of day, other dista
24、nces, or comparison with specificcriteria. In particular, for a given sound source level, distantnoise levels will often be found to be greater at night thanduring the day.5.
